728x90
728x90
- DNS : Domain Name System "www.naver.com" 에서
- "www" : hostname 이라고 한다.
- "naver.com" : 도메인이라고 한다.
- 네트워크에 도메인 정보가 저장되어 있다.
- "www.naver.com" 에 접속하는 과정
- 내 브라우저가 로컬 DNS 서버에 도메인 정보(도메인, 호스트명의 IP)를 요청한다.
- 정보가 캐싱되어있다면 바로 반환
- 없다면 Root DNS 서버에 정보(어디에서 찾을 수 있는지)를 요청한다.
- Root DNS 서버는 전세계 13개 존재한다.
- 내 브라우저가 로컬 DNS 서버에 도메인 정보(도메인, 호스트명의 IP)를 요청한다.
- Root DNS 서버는 ".com"으로 끝나는 도메인을 담당하는 서버의 IP 주소를 알려준다.
- ".com"를 담당하는 서버를 찾아가면 "naver.com"의 도메인을 가진 DNS 서버의 IP 주소를 반환한다.
- 마지막으로 "naver.com"을 담당하는 서버를 찾아가면 "www.naver.com" 의 IP 주소를 반환한다.
- 이를 통해 "www.naver.com" 에 접속할 수 있게 된다.
- DNS spoofing : 해킹 프로그램이 DNS 요청 과정에 참여하고, 악의적으로 특정 IP 주소를 반환하여 원하지 않는 IP 주소를 찾아가게 하는 해킹 방법이다.
728x90
728x90
'IT 영상 후기' 카테고리의 다른 글
영상 후기 - 기본 개발용어 알아보기 (0) | 2023.02.23 |
---|---|
영상 후기 - [10분 테코톡] 🧚🏻 배럴의 가상 메모리 (0) | 2023.02.23 |
영상 후기 - 인터넷은 어떻게 작동될까요? (0) | 2023.02.22 |
영상 후기 - 서버란 무엇인가요? (0) | 2023.02.22 |
영상후기 - 17 인터넷과 웹의 역사 (생활코딩 작심40시간) (0) | 2023.02.21 |